Travelling from Merano/Meran to Milano Porta Garibaldi by train

Looking to travel from Merano/Meran to Milano Porta Garibaldi by train? You've come to the right place!

On average, it takes around 5 hours 48 minutes to travel from Merano/Meran to Milano Porta Garibaldi by train, the fastest services can get you there in as little as 3 hours 55 minutes though. You'll usually find 30 trains per day running along the 125 miles (201 km) route between these two destinations. You’ll need to make 1 change during the journey to Milano Porta Garibaldi, as there currently aren't any direct services on this route.

Cheap train tickets from Merano/Meran to Milano Porta Garibaldi

Book in advance

Most of the train companies across Europe release their tickets around three to six months in advance, many of which can be cheaper the earlier you book. If you know the dates you want to travel, you may be able to find some cheaper train tickets from Merano/Meran to Milano Porta Garibaldi by booking early.§

Be flexible with your travel times

Many of the train services in Europe are also popular commuter services, lots of train companies increase ticket prices during “peak hours” (generally between 06:00 – 10:00 and 15:00 – 19:00 on weekdays). If you can, consider travelling outside of peak hours to find lower priced tickets.

Choose a slower or connecting train

On some of the busier routes, you might also have the option to take a slower or connecting train. It may take a little longer than some high-speed or direct services, but if you have a little extra time on your hands, you might find a cheaper fare. Plus, you'll have more time to enjoy the view of the countryside!
